excel中如何设置第一行武数值时第二行自动上移

大批量的打印东西,如果第一行有数值的话,第二行还是不动的,这样打出来的表格行与行之间就没有空行了,但是如果第一行或者其中哪行没有数值的话,下一行就能自动上移... 大批量的打印东西,如果第一行有数值的话,第二行还是不动的,这样打出来的表格行与行之间就没有空行了,但是如果第一行或者其中哪行没有数值的话,下一行就能自动上移 展开
 我来答
新浪河阳小子
科技发烧友

2019-01-02 · 有一些普通的科技小锦囊
知道大有可为答主
回答量:6229
采纳率:69%
帮助的人:164万
展开全部
不明白你的意思,删除空白行不就上移了吗?VB代码如下:
Sub Del_EmpRows()
'删除工作表中的空白行
j = Range("A65536").End(xlup).Row
i = 1
For a = 1 To j
Rows(i).Select
If Application.CountA(Selection.Rows) = 0 Then
Selection.Rows.Delete
i = i - 1
End If
i = i + 1
Next a
End Sub
追问
因为需要大批量打印东西,如过删行的话不太方便,但是如果哪一行的是没有数值的话,下一行就能自动上移,如果有数值的话就不会有什么变动
追答
就不能删除了无数据行再打印吗?
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式